Man Crush Mondays is the podcast made for and by Black professional Millennial men, with insight from dynamic women along the way. Each week, NYC photographers and entrepreneurs Joe, Pete, Rome, and Karl discuss any and everything from the Black man's perspective, giving advice and insight where they can -- while occasionally getting checked by one another and their rotating cast of guests with expertise in various areas.
